摘要: 广清高速改扩建工程K2+890~K36+200段属广花平原,地处浅覆盖型岩溶区,覆盖层平均厚度15m左右,部分地区遇洞率高达62.4%,属于国内外较为罕见的高见洞率岩溶发育区。结合勘察资料,统计了各标段钻孔遇洞率、线岩溶率、溶洞规模、充填情况等,分析了该区岩溶发育特征。根据不同条件对现有的几类地质概化模型进一步分类,并编写查询软件,设定不同条件快速查出对应数据,能够初步了解较危险区域情况,提高分析工作效率。

Abstract: The topographic between Station K2+890 and K36+200 in the widening of GuangzhouQingyuan Expressway line is plain underlying with shallow buried kart terrain. The average overburden soil thickness is 15 meters. The rock cavities are well developed in this area with a rate of cavity of 62.8%. The rock cavities, pinnacles, dimension of rock cavity and soil filling information encountered in each borehole are statistically analyzed to characterize the karst features. The information was input into a database software so that different parameters can be rapidly extracted for the rock analysis and other design and construction purposes.
